Malteries Franco-Belges 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Calculation

Dividend Yield % and dividend growth of a stock is an important factor for income investors. But if company A raises its dividend constantly faster than company B, company A's future dividend yield might be much higher than Company B's even if their yields are the same now and their stock prices do not change.

Yield on Cost assumes that you buy and the stock today, and hold it for 5 years. If the company raises it dividends at the same rate as it did over the past 5 years, the dividends investors receive annually in 5 years relative to the stock price today.

Therefore, Yield-on-Cost of Malteries Franco-Belges is calculated as

Yield-on-Cost=Dividend Yield %*(1+Dividend Growth Rate)^5

Malteries Franco-Belges Business Description

Other Exchanges MALT:France
Address quai du General Sarrail, BP12, Nogent-sur-Seine, FRA, 10400
Malteries Franco-Belges engages in the production of malt primarily for brewers. It distributes its products in France, Europe, Asia, Africa and South America. It is a subsidiary of Groupe Soufflet. The company is also engaged in trading of barley.
